Driving Camp constantly collaborates with Public Bodies with theoretical-practical training courses.
The 118 of Valle d'Aosta has commissioned Driving Camp safe driving courses (both on asphalt and on snow/ice) for those who drive ambulances. To date, 100 technical rescue operators and 36 drivers from the 18 Voluntary Associations have participated in the courses. In 1998, according to data provided by the technical coordinator, accidents were reduced by 35%. The Course takes place at the racetrack in Monza or at the main Italian and European Racetracks.
